BDS Proprietary Readiness team has an exciting opportunity to fulfill a key position in the organization as a Senior Project Management Specialist. This role will report directly to the Director of Proprietary Readiness and be responsible for developing and managing the overall management system and organization initiatives in BDS ACA Production Capabilities as a critical enabler of the business.

ACA Production Capabilities team is responsible for the development of new Production, Office and Lab Capabilities to support current and future franchise programs. 


This position performs business management activities in the area of Program Management; develops and executes integrated organizational plans; guides the development of business and technical strategies, goals, objectives; and acquires resources for organizational activities.

Position Responsibilities:

  • Provide Director with support for day-to-day operation of ACA Production Capability team program, which is creating new capabilities for BDS future franchise programs and strategic markets, as well as optimizing existing footprint
  • Implement Program Management Best Practices to ensure performance to plan. Oversee establishment and maintenance of program baselines, integrated planning, execution of the Enterprise Standard Gated Process (ESGP) and risk management (including Technology Readiness Assessments), opportunity management, and issues management
  • Support future trade studies, work placement and footprint optimizations in partnership with Strategy, program and functional stakeholders
  • Maintain stakeholder alignment across site, programs and functional leadership on project portfolio
  • Maintain ACA Production Capability team operating rhythm, CONOPS, program performance metrics and reporting
  • Works with vendors and project management teams (both Boeing and external) to baseline project budgets and predicted spend over the life of projects
  • Analyze purchase order data to track against baseline budget and Estimate at Completion (EAC)
  • Utilizes various reporting mechanisms to track actual and projected spend by vendors.  Utilizes Earned Value Management (EVM) methods to report on project status for budget and schedule
  • Responsible for leading and coordinating actions with the project managers and/or functional leaders.
  • Ensures objectives are met by scheduling, de-conflicting, and prioritizing key tasks and proactively communicating leadership direction, guidance, and expectations.
  • Reviews and evaluates strategic organizational focus and priorities, identifies and recommends optimization opportunities, and assists in their implementation.
  • Completing special projects and ad hoc tasks, as assigned
